Bikes, canals, and an app for every raindrop
The Netherlands has outstanding public transit, but locals rely heavily on the NS and 9292 apps to navigate it. Cash is rarely accepted; contactless card payments are the norm everywhere, and Tikkie is how Dutch people split bills.
